Pricing announced for new A5 range

Audi Australia has confirmed pricing for the all-new A5 models arriving next month.

A completely new model line-up for Audi, the A5 and S5 range will soon touch down in Australia, bringing sharp pricing to match its dynamic styling.

With the halfway mark for the calendar year fast approaching, Audi Australia has confirmed the make up, pricing and specification of the newest addition to the Audi fleet for 2025. Based on the Premium Platform Combustion (PPC), the all-new A5 range of vehicles will arrival from next month, heralding the introduction of a completely new model range that effectively amalgamates the A4 and A5 ranges into a new, svelte lineup made up of both Sedan and Avant body styles. And while elements of each of the aforementioned ranges can be seen in this new range, it brings its own unique and distinctive sense of style, with an undeniably sporting character and a host of new equipment and automotive technology as well as superb driving dynamics.

The Australian offering will be made up of the A5 Sedan as well as both S5 Sedan and S5 Avant body styles. Also, commemorating the new range’s Australian arrival, a limited-edition S5 edition one will be available in both Sedan and Avant configurations.

The A5 TFSI S line will arrive Down Under from $79,900*, featuring a four-cylinder TFSI power plant developing 150kW of power and 340Nm of torque, mated to a seven-speed S tonic transmission with power going down to the road through the front wheels.

As the name suggests, even this entry model features an S line exterior as standard, which includes the S line front and rear bumpers, as well as 19-inch gloss-turned alloy wheels in a distinctive five-arm aero design and Matrix LED headlights with selectable digital signatures.

Luxuriously appointed inside as well, the A5 TFSI S line features sport seats with electric adjustment and memory function for the driver, heating and four-way lumbar support – all upholstered in premium leather/leatherette.

There inlays in aluminium as well as a multifunction leather steering wheel, and three-zone climate control. Audi’s new interior design is on show in the new A5 with the 14.5-inch OLED touch display and 11.9-inch Audi virtual cockpit seamlessly integrated into the sweeping dash design which comes alive at night thanks to the colour ambient lighting.

Then of course there are the likes of wireless smartphone integration (Android Auto and Apple CarPlay), wireless charging, USB outlets for charging and connectivity in the front and rear, Audi connect plus for navigation, infotainment, security and assistance, as well as an advanced Audi sound system and digital radio as standard. 

The A5 TFSI S line also features an impressive suite of driver assistance and safety features including Audi pre sense city with Autonomous Emergency Braking (AEB), Audi side assist, adaptive cruise control, Park Assist Plus, a 360-degree camera system and rear occupant detection.

This impressive model will be joined by the S5 Sedan and S5 Avant starting from $114,900* and $117,900* respectively, as well as a limited edition Audi S5 Sedan edition one ($99,900*) and S5 Avant edition one ($102,900*) to mark the launch of these new models in Australia.

Applying the ’S’ treatment to this stunning new models means a 3.0-litre V6 powerplant featuring Mild Hybrid Electric Vehicle (MHEV) plus technology. Developing 270kW and 550Nm of torque, the S5 demolishes the sprint to 100km/h in just 4.5 seconds, with is quattro system putting the power down to the road through all four of its 20-inch Audi Sport alloy wheels with their distinctive red brake calipers.

In keeping with their performance orientation they feature the likes of S sport suspension with adjustable dampers, while visually, they wear S line exterior packages with aluminium highlights as well as Matrix LED headlights with selectable light signatures, digital OLED rear lights, and privacy glass all as standard.

Inside, fine Nappa leather upholstery with the distinctive diamond stitching

covers the heated, ventilated, and massaging front seats,  as well as the rear, which features heated outer seats. 

The multi-function steering wheel is likewise heated and the cabin gets colour ambient lighting that also features a ‘dynamic interaction strip’ to relay vehicle messages to the car’s occupants.

Tech is state-of-the-art, with standard colour head-up display featuring speed, navigation and assistance functions for the driver and the new 10.9-inch MMI display for the front passenger.

A Bang & Olufsen 3D sound system is also standard equipment and the S5 has the capability to charge laptops and tablets, using the high-power USB interfaces. Of course the S5 features Audi connect plus navigation and infotainment services as well as the Audi connect plus security and assistance services in addition to Audi smart phone interface with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to connection.

Safety and driver assistance systems are extensive as you would expect, with active front assist – front emergency brake assist, swerve assist, front turn assist and front cross-traffic assist standard equipment. 

Likewise adaptive cruise control with stop & go function, lane departure warning, proactive occupant protection, side assist, exit warning, rear cross-traffic and rear turn assist all part of the assistance suite on the S5 models.

Marking the  launch of these all-new models in Australia, a special Audi S5 edition one will be offered in limited numbers for both Avant and Sedan body styles. This package features unique exterior styling element including exclusive black 19-inch Audi Sport alloy wheels in a five-twin-spoke design, red brake calipers, S exterior styling with a black exterior styling package with black exterior mirrors and rings, and Matrix LED headlights with selectable light signatures all as standard. 

Inside, the edition one models include electrically adjustable, heated sport front seats with integrated headrests in a Dinamica leather combination upholstery, stainless steel pedals, a flat-bottom multifunction steering wheel, ambient lighting and extensive Dinamica microfiber accents and illuminated S, rhombus and S embossing throughout the cabin.

All of the A5 and S5 models will also be covered by Audi’s five-year warranty and 12 years manufacturing warranty for bodywork against corrosion perforation for new vehicles. 

In addition, five-year service plans are available for both models and customers also can purchase Audi Advantage, an Audi-exclusive program that allows owners to purchase two-year packages to extend their servicing, warranty, and roadside assistance. New vehicle customers can purchase two-year programs back-to-back at the time of purchase, or at a later date up to eight years old, to extend the current manufacturer warranty beyond the current five-year period. This allows new vehicle owners the security of a full factory warranty for up to nine years, which is transferable to future owners of their vehicle.
